2.1.114 patched from 2.1.113 fails to compile on a P200MMX with
plenty of RAM, hd, not SMP, etc. My .config is not easily accessable
right now, but I can send it up later if it'll help ...

gcc -D__KERNEL__ -I/usr/src/linux-2.1.114/include -Wall
-Wstrict-prototypes -O2 -fomit-frame-pointer -pipe -fno-strength-reduce
-m486 -malign-loops=2 -malign-jumps=2 -malign-functions=2 -DCPU=586 -c
-o init_task.o init_task.c
init_task.c:24: parse error before `,'
init_task.c:24: warning: missing braces around initializer for
`init_task_union.task.sigmask_lock'
init_task.c:24: warning: excess elements in struct initializer after
`init_task_union.task.sigmask_lock'
gcc: Internal compiler error: program cc1 got fatal signal 11
make[1]: *** [init_task.o] Error 1
make[1]: Leaving directory `/usr/src/linux-2.1.114/arch/i386/kernel'
make: *** [linuxsubdirs] Error 2
